If you name your type as 'service' it wont work. We're working with postgres and the type field is only 6 chars long, 'service' is 7 chars. It will give an error while inserting into the database and the method will never get registered. Were still having problems calling the methods using the procedure specified in the documentation.

I think as of 1.9.x that some of the detail has changed. For example, the 'permission_to_call' method does not exist. --Howard Miller 14:19, 22 June 2009 (UTC)
